GRIFFITH CO. v. SAN DIEGO COL. FOR WOMEN

Docket No. L.A. 23725.

45 Cal.2d 501 (1955)

289 P.2d 476

GRIFFITH COMPANY (a Corporation), Appellant, v. SAN DIEGO COLLEGE FOR WOMEN (a Corporation), Respondent.

Supreme Court of California. In Bank.

November 10, 1955.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Gibson, Dunn & Crutcher, Ira C. Powers and Richard L. Wells for Appellant.

Bodkin, Breslin & Luddy, Martin & Mahedy and O'Neill P. Martin for Respondent.

Joseph Scott as Amicus Curiae on behalf of Respondent.


CARTER, J.

A rehearing was granted in this case so that plaintiff's supplemental reply brief might be considered by this court. We have examined said brief and find nothing therein which compels any change in our decision as heretofore filed.

Plaintiff Griffith Company appeals from an order denying its motion to vacate an arbitrators' award and from a judgment entered on an order confirming the award in favor of defendant college.
